Understanding the Need for Security
Over the last few years, numerous research studies suggested a rise in property criminal offenses, including theft and vandalism. According to the FBI's Uniform Crime Reporting Program, there were over 1.1 million burglaries reported in the United States in 2020 alone. Additionally, businesses often deal with dangers not just from physical break-ins but likewise from cyberattacks, which can result in substantial monetary losses and damage to reputation.

Techniques for Securing Homes
Homes can be vulnerable, especially when owners are away or unaware of their surroundings. Carrying out efficient security procedures can prevent criminal activity considerably.
Necessary Home Security Measures:
- Install Deadbolts: Reinforce all primary entry points with high-quality deadbolt locks.
- Secure Windows: Use window locks and consider enhancing glass with security movie.
- Establish an Alarm System: Hire a respectable security company to install a monitored alarm.
- Usage Surveillance Cameras: Install cameras at bottom lines around the home, guaranteeing clear exposure of entry points.
- Landscape Wisely: Trim bushes and trees near doors and windows to get rid of concealing spots for intruders.
- Smart Home Technology: Use smart locks, doorbell electronic cameras, and motion-sensor lights, which can be kept an eye on remotely.

Strategies for Securing Businesses
The security requirements of companies can be more complicated, varying based upon the size and nature of operations. Here work methods to improving business security.
Key Business Security Strategies:
- Conduct a Risk Assessment: Identify vulnerabilities by analyzing all facets of your operations.
- Carry Out Access Control Systems: Use electronic badges to restrict access to delicate areas.
- Establish an Incident Response Plan: Prepare for potential security breaches or information loss situations.
- Take Part In Regular Training: Regularly update workers on security practices and policies.
- Usage Cybersecurity Measures: Employ data file encryption, firewall softwares, and anti-virus software to secure versus cyberattacks.
- Backup Data Regularly: Ensure that all vital data is regularly backed up and kept safely.
